Cell | The basic unit of structure and function of all living things. |
Tissue | A group of similar cells doing the same job. |
Organ | A group of similar tissues performing a job. |
Organ System | Organs working together to perform a set of related tasks. |
Organism | An entire living thing that carries out all the basic life functions. |
Cell Division | The process by which one cell divides into two cells. |
Mitosis | The cell division process that takes place in body cells. |
Meiosis | The cell division process that takes place in sex cells. |
Interphase | The longest stage of the cell cycle, the cell grows and matures. |
Replication | The process where the cell makes a new copy of its DNA. |
Prophase | The stage of the cell cycle where mitosis begins. |
Daughter Cell | The new cells created after cell division occurs. |
Cytokinesis | The final stage of the cell cycle where the cytoplasm divides creating two new cells. |
